Transaction 77a9860539201003dd8618272dd888ce84c81b964f5be158d382a738b60f656d

2 Input
2 Outputs
  • 77a9860539201003dd8618272dd888ce84c81b964f5be158d382a738b60f656d:0
  • value  756277
    address  1HZ22cwzFJwg1buZftKvzGwkpWdE2sDAZz
  • 77a9860539201003dd8618272dd888ce84c81b964f5be158d382a738b60f656d:1
  • value  83089
    address  35CGKPzctwou1APpwJGsrWPa5yULQzbPpZ